Summary
Calls once more upon the Government of Cuba to cooperate fully with the Special Rapporteur by permitting him full and free access to establish contact with the Government and the citizens of Cuba so that he may fulfil the mandate entrusted to him; regrets profoundly the numerous reports of violations of basic human rights and fundamental freedoms that are described in the report of the Special Rapporteur to the Commission on Human Rights and in his interim report; requests that the Government of Cuba recognize the right of political parties and non-governmental organizations to function legallly in the country, allow for freedom of expression, information and assembly and the freedom to demonstrate peacefully, and that it review sentences for crimes of a political nature; calls upon the Government of Cuba to adopt other measures proposed in the interim report of the Special Rapporteur to bring the observance of human rights and fundamental freedoms in Cuba up to international standards in accordance with international law and applicable international human rights instruments and to end all violations of human rights by, inter alia, ratifying international human rights instruments, ceasing the persecution and punishment of citizens for reasons related to freedom of expression and peaceful association, respecting due process and granting permission for access to the prisons by national independent groups and international humanitarian agencies.
